Finance Review Summary — Headcount Plan

For the incoming director: next year's plan provides for a net increase of eleven roles, concentrated in the Bramleigh service centre and the actuarial pod. Attrition assumptions were stress-tested against three-year averages, and contractor conversion savings are reflected in the base. Benchmarks from the Osterfeld review are appended. The confidential direction shaping these numbers appears below.

management briefing: Headcount on the Belix team goes from 60 to 93 by the end of November. Gross margin on Belix came in at 23 percent against a plan of 47 percent.

Subject: Regional Sales Review — Westmarch

Hi all,

Quick readout before Thursday's board session. Westmarch came in 12% over plan, largely thanks to the Corveil Analytics renewals and a strong push from Priya's team in Ardenfall. Downside: the Lowbridge branch is still soft, and churn among mid-tier accounts ticked up. We'll walk through corrective actions at the meeting, nothing alarming. One item we'd rather not put in the main deck is summarized just below, so please keep this thread tight.

management briefing: The renewal with Ulaathix Group closes at $2 million a year, 15 percent below the last contract. Project Oliwyn slips by two quarters because of the audit delay.

For sales leads at Torvally Components: the Q2 forecast shows operating cash inflows broadly flat against Q1, with collections slowing in the Ardenmoor region. Days sales outstanding rose from 41 to 48; please prioritise overdue accounts above the standard threshold. Capex on the Milbrook line is deferred one quarter, easing pressure on free cash flow. Discretionary spend approvals now route through finance for amounts over the agreed limit. These measures support the direction outlined in the confidential note that follows.

management briefing: Only 7 of the 100 pilot accounts renewed Zorath, so a churn review is set for April 15.